Output 66bce56b01be0f9a20b4fe150503acfd49b9223ba74a0060ba6336bfaf0ce7cb:0

value
2890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7a8f85d635e1a612e9965fdbfffccc7df2154bc OP_EQUAL
address
3NovS7Lq6zp97JLcfsERBRBzkuc2Afw9Vm
transaction
66bce56b01be0f9a20b4fe150503acfd49b9223ba74a0060ba6336bfaf0ce7cb
spent
true